First-day checklist item: show new starter the quiet room, Level 9, Harlock Building. Confirm booking rules: max 2 hours, no calls, no food. Point out the do-not-disturb light and how to reset it on exit. Note the room is excluded from the general floor access profile, so standard badges won't open it until week two. Until then, new starters should use the interim door code issued by the facilities desk, shown below.

turnstile pass: bdg-YEOZLM-79341408

Ticket: Moonpull tide-table widget leaks station coordinates in error payloads. Repro: request an invalid station slug; the 404 body echoes internal grid coordinates and the upstream feed name. Severity: medium. Fix proposed: generic error body, log details server-side only. Needs security sign-off before the Harborlane release. Patch is staged; reviewer should verify against the trace token appended below.

session token of kagup-hahaf = htk3_2b8

## Configuration

Telemetry payloads from Driftline agents get pretty chunky, so we compress them with zstd before shipping to the Corvella collector. Flip COMPRESS_TELEMETRY to true in your env file and you're most of the way there. The collector also expects a signing secret so it can trust compressed batches, so drop the next line in right below that.

secret setting of kagup-haweg: RELAY_SECRET20=79282600b75847005433

## Artifact Signing — SDK Parity Notes (Weekly Sync)

Kestrel SDK for Android reached parity with the Swift client this sprint: offline queueing, batched telemetry, and retry semantics now match. Both SDKs ship as signed artifacts from the same pipeline. Remaining gap: background sync throttling, targeted next sprint. Verify both release bundles before tagging. Both artifacts validate against the shared signing key below.

signing key of kawig-fafog = bky19_6Fypv1qws7J8qJtaYjX

**Who to Contact: Wiki Role-Based Access**

Access to the Greenmark wiki is governed by role groups synced hourly from the Doorlatch identity service. If someone reports missing pages or permission errors, verify their role group first; most issues are stale sync, not bugs. Forcing a resync usually resolves it. For access disputes or emergency role changes outside business hours, contact the identity team at the address below.

escalation mailbox, kaweg-kahif: druwyn.sordor@nelvroworks.corp